Im looking for a durable ski that slays rails and is on the softer side. Compare
 
I have the Surface WL and I love them. They are really fun on rails, and are super playful without being too soft. They seem fairly durable, but the topsheet chips relatively easily. Chipping aside, I would definitely recommend them.
 
Watchlifes are a great light ski and not too sof to shred all mountain. I was a bit dissapointed with the quality of the bases of the 07/08 skis, but i think they have gotten better since that season. Only ninthward ive ridden is the 08/09 LT which has similar dimensions to the WL but is shorter. THe LT was stiffer while still being soft. Tons of pop! first time hiting jumps took some time to get used to. good all mountain as well, was awesome laying down some turns.
